Anti-Thump

: If your PC is connected to your car amplifier, you will hear a loud pop when 

the computer is first started. The M4-ATX has an ‘anti-thump’ control that will keep your 
amp OFF while the PC starts. Simply connect the 2 pin wire to J6 harness to your 
amplifier remote control pins. The pin at the edge of the PCB is GND, inner pin is HOT.  

 

Mode of operation explained

 

1) 

Ignition=OFF. Nothing happens. M4-ATX is waiting for ignition signals. 
 

2) 

Ignition=ON. M4-ATX waits for few seconds then turns on the 5VSB rail. After another second M4-ATX 
sends an “ON” signal to the motherboard via the 2 wires connected to the motherboard’s ON/OFF pins. 
The motherboard will turn ON and your system should start booting. The Ignition state will be latched for 
60 more seconds so that the motherboard will have a change to come up in a clean manner. 
 

3) 

Ignition=ON. Your computer will remain ON. 
 

4) 

Ignition=OFF. M4-ATX waits for “OFFDELAY” in seconds (see jumper chart) and then it turns the 
motherboard OFF by sending a signal to the motherboard’s ON/OFF switch. Your computer should turn 
off gracefully (shutdown procedure).  After shutdown, 5VSB will still be provided for another “HARDOFF” 
seconds. In the event where the shutdown process is longer than “HARDOFF” (Operating System gets 
frozen, etc), power will be shut down hard, turning off all power rails. During the HARDOFF procedure, 
the battery levels will be constantly monitored to prevent deep discharge situations.  

 

5) 

M4-ATX will go to step 1, if ignition is tuned ON again. 

 

NOTE

. When all dip switches are off, M4-ATX acts as a regular power supply.  M4-ATX will also send a gratuitous “ON” 

pulse (to the ON/OFF motherboard pins, should you have a wire harness connected to it) when power is applied for the 
first time. Do not connect the on/off switch if you don’t want your PC to be started automatically. 
 

M4-ATX Characteristics 

Minimum Input Operating. voltage 

6V 

Maximum input Operating voltage 

30V (hard clamping will occur at 34V) 

Deep-Discharge shutdown threshold 

11.2V 

Input current limit (fuse protected) 

Mini-blade 25A 

Max Output Power 

250 Watts / 300 watts peak 

Deep Sleep Current Consumption. 

< 1.6mA 

Storage and operating temperature 

-40  to +125 degrees Celsius (storage), -40 – 65C (operating)

MTBF 200,000 

Hrs 

Efficiency (Input 10-16V) 

>95%, all rails combined, 50% load. 

Input connectors  

M4 screw terminal 

Output Connector  

ATX Power 24 pin (Molex P/N 39-01-2200) 

*Unit shuts down when internal temperature sensor indicates > 85C. This value can be changed with software.
